Transaction 149ece64ff81cbae590009d41c69b16f3d4bd06a0c0afa8d231441547d357313
1 Input
1 Output
-
149ece64ff81cbae590009d41c69b16f3d4bd06a0c0afa8d231441547d357313:0
- value
- 1041000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29b3e1bb1333fe6162b220ad4cc21d2e642fe28b OP_EQUAL
- address
- MBhfRhVyprzeNzbJc18at23kctZmY1USzW